    I have a 2008 A4 B8 2.7TDi Avant which I've just been told has failed its MOT with two broken springs and a leaking shock absorber. (Both passenger side). As I'm likely to be trading in, they are quoting to replace the rear pair of shocks and the passenger side springs. They are quoting £900.

    Some alarm bells here: It's Halfords Autocentre and it sounds WAY too expensive to me, I have also not noticed any problem and certainly no bouncing or issue with the rear of the car.

    Am I being conned here (the chap on the phone is adamant that the car "is too dangerous to drive and can't be moved from here"...

    I can't be exact without a VIN but the most expensive genuine Audi spring is £122 and genuine Audi dampers are £112.40 each, both including VAT. The job would take about four hours so typically £200 in labour. £346.80 in parts plus some fasteners so at a specialist like me using genuine parts, £560 max. CAREFULLY selecting the springs from Suplex and the dampers from Sachs/Boge, you could knock £100 off that.

    A3 8P rear springs are easy, they take 30 minutes to do a side and cost £30 each for Suplex, that's £150 tops, you need to find better specialists.....
